Que es Java Swing y como funciona?

¿Qué es Java Swing y cómo funciona?

Swing es una biblioteca gráfica para Java. Incluye widgets para interfaz gráfica de usuario tales como cajas de texto, botones, listas desplegables y tablas.

¿Cómo hacer UI para una aplicación en Java?

Hay dos formas de construir esta GUI usando NetBeans. La primera es escribir manualmente el código Java que representa la GUI, que se analiza en este artículo. El segundo es utilizar la herramienta NetBeans GUI Builder para crear GUI de Swing.

¿Qué es Java UI?

GUI (interfaz gráfica de usuario) en Java Es un generador de experiencia visual fácil de usar para aplicaciones Java. Se compone principalmente de componentes gráficos como botones, etiquetas, ventanas, etc. a través de los cuales el usuario puede interactuar con una aplicación.

LEA TAMBIÉN:   Como recuperar un sitio de SharePoint eliminado?

¿Qué es un componente Swing?

Estos componentes permiten vincular opciones de menú en nuestras ventanas, tipo menú principal, como por ejemplo el conocido Inicio, Archivo, Edición etc.. JMenuBar – Permite vincular una barra de menús.

¿Cómo funciona JFrame en Java?

JFrame es una clase utilizada en Swing (biblioteca gráfica) para generar ventanas sobre las cuales añadir distintos objetos con los que podrá interactuar o no el usuario. A diferencia de JPanel, JFrame posee algunas nociones típicas de una ventana como minimizar, cerrar, maximizar y poder moverla.

¿Qué es la AWT?

La Abstract Window Toolkit (AWT, en español Kit de Herramientas de Ventana Abstracta) es un kit de herramientas de gráficos, interfaz de usuario, y sistema de ventanas independiente de la plataforma original de Java.

¿Cuál es la diferencia entre Java y swing?

Es el propio SO quien dibuja y gestiona la interacción sobre los elementos. En el caso de Swing, es Java quien visualiza y gestiona la interacción del usuario sobre los elementos de la interface gráfica. Aparentemente la única diferencia está en el tamaño de la caja de texto.

LEA TAMBIÉN:   Como se clasifican las plantas que se reproducen por semillas?

¿Qué es swing y para qué sirve?

Exactamente Swing es una biblioteca que podemos usar para programar botones, subir imágenes, crear tablas y menús desplegables… A continuación vamos a realizar algunos ejemplos sencillos de lo que podemos hacer con esta herramienta.

¿Qué es el paquete swing?

El paquete Swing es parte de la JFC (Java Foundation Classes) en la plataforma Java. La JFC provee facilidades para ayudar a la gente a construir GUIs. Swing abarca componentes como botones, tablas, marcos, etc… Las componentes Swing se identifican porque pertenecen al paquete javax.swing.

¿Cuál es la diferencia entre un thread y un swing?

Threads y Swing Como regla general sólo un thread debe accesar una componente Swing, para lograr esto, la receta es que sólo el thread que atiende los eventos invoque los métodos de las componentes. El siguiente código sigue el patrón «The Single-Thread Rule».